Tecmo has officially announced the development of Ninja Gaiden 2 Sigma for PlayStation 3, with the game scheduled for an autumn release in North America and Japan. A European release will follow.

Recent information from the pages of Japanese magazine Famitsu revealed Yosuke Hayashi, director of the first Sigma, is once again in charge of the project. The game is also said to offer PSN support and a new playable character: Dead or Alive's Ninjutsu expert Ayane.
